Our first Take Action ride in Wales, this superb route presents a stiff challenge as it takes cyclists into the Brecon Beacons where the terrain changes dramatically. You'll encounter an area of outstanding beauty with some very testing climbs and fast descents. This is sure to be a popular event.
Starting out from Caerleon Campus on the outskirts of Newport the route meanders through quiet counrty lanes towards Brecon encountering some challenging climbs along the way. The mixed landscape of the route offers dramatic scenery featuring reservoirs, canals and mountains, something for everyone! And there is the odd sheep dotted along the road!

If you are a seasoned cyclist or a recreational rider, the Brecons 100 has been designed to make sure you have the perfect day in the saddle. The Brecons 100 is fully supported by great route signs, marshals, bike mechanics, back-up vehicles, regular drink points and a fantastic lunch stop.
